Range of Musical Selections

One of the defining features of these songbooks is their extensive range. From upbeat,

catchy numbers like “You’re Never Fully Dressed Without a Smile” from *Annie* to the

heartfelt ballads such as “Sunrise, Sunset” from *Fiddler on the Roof*, the collection

traverses multiple moods and styles. This diversity ensures that both children and adults

find something familiar and enjoyable, fostering a shared musical experience.

Moreover, the inclusion of show tunes from family-friendly movies like *The Sound of

Music* or *Mary Poppins* broadens the appeal to those who may be more acquainted with

cinematic musicals than stage productions. This crossover between screen and stage is a

key factor in the songbook’s popularity, as it taps into widely recognized melodies that

resonate across different demographics.

Emerging Trends and the Future of Family Songbooks

In recent years, the concept of the great family songbook a treasury of favorite show has

evolved with technological advancements and changing consumer expectations.

Interactive digital songbooks and apps now complement traditional printed compilations,

providing dynamic tools for learning and engagement.

These platforms enable users to slow down tempos, loop difficult passages, and even

transpose keys, making the music more accessible to all skill levels. Furthermore, the

integration of multimedia elements—such as video clips from original shows or

performances—adds a rich contextual layer that deepens appreciation.
